What This Means
The source article describes an AI industry discussion covering enterprise deployments, AI-native go-to-market work, agent security, cloud governance, and the future of software business models. In plain language, the discussion is about what happens after you introduce AI into real operations.
A basic AI tool waits for a prompt. An AI agent or connected workflow may read information, make a recommendation, update a record, send a message, or trigger the next task. That extra capability can reduce repetitive work, but it also increases the need for controls.
Imagine a customer service workflow. A basic tool drafts a reply for your staff to review. A connected agent might read the customer’s order, check delivery status, decide what response is suitable, and send the message automatically. The second workflow may be faster, but an incorrect decision can affect customer trust, fulfilment, or compliance.
This is why the important question is not, “Which AI tool is the smartest?” It is, “Which business decisions should this system support, and which decisions must remain with a person?”
The practical lesson is simple: the more actions an AI system can take, the more carefully you must control its access, approvals, and records.

How This Applies to Malaysian SMEs
Retail and e-commerce: You can use AI to classify product enquiries, suggest replies in Bahasa Malaysia or English, summarise customer feedback, and identify orders that may need human attention. For example, a message asking about delivery to Johor can receive an immediate standard response, while a complaint about a damaged item is routed to a staff member. The important control is to prevent the system from issuing refunds, discounts, or replacement promises without approval unless your rules are very clear.
Professional services: Accounting firms, consultants, agencies, and training providers often lose time searching through past proposals, meeting notes, and client documents. A controlled AI knowledge workflow can help staff find relevant information and prepare a first draft. You should still require a qualified person to check advice, calculations, contract terms, and client-specific recommendations before anything is sent.
Manufacturing, distribution, and field services: AI can help turn WhatsApp messages, email requests, delivery notes, and technician reports into structured tasks. It may identify missing information, prepare a job summary, or flag a possible delay. This is especially useful when your team spends too much time copying information between spreadsheets and systems. However, the AI should not independently change inventory records, approve supplier substitutions, or close a job without a review step.
Recruitment and people operations: You could use AI to organise applications, prepare interview questions, and summarise candidate responses. Be careful with automated rejection or ranking. A system may reflect biased patterns in historical hiring data or misunderstand local language and context. Keep final hiring decisions with people, document your criteria, and limit access to personal information.
Sales and marketing: AI can help turn one approved product message into variations for email, social media, and sales follow-ups. It can also summarise conversations and remind your team about unanswered leads. A practical approach is to create an approved message library containing your actual services, customer segments, claims, and escalation rules. This reduces the chance of AI inventing product capabilities or making promises your team cannot fulfil.
A Simple Operating Model for AI Workflows
Before connecting AI to your business systems, classify the workflow. The following model gives you a starting point:
| Workflow level | Example | Recommended control |
|---|---|---|
| Level 1: Drafting | Writing a social media caption or internal summary | Staff review before use |
| Level 2: Recommendation | Suggesting a reply, lead priority, or next task | Named staff member approves the recommendation |
| Level 3: Assisted action | Creating a ticket, updating a draft record, or scheduling a reminder | Permission limits, activity log, and exception alerts |
| Level 4: Autonomous action | Sending customer messages or changing operational records | Strict rules, approval thresholds, testing, monitoring, and rollback |
This structure is not a technical standard. It is a management tool to help you match the level of control to the possible impact of an error.
Practical Takeaways
- Choose one workflow first. Pick a repetitive process with clear inputs and outputs, such as enquiry handling, quotation preparation, appointment reminders, or document sorting.
- Write down the current process. List who receives the request, where information is stored, what decisions are made, and what happens when something goes wrong.
- Set information boundaries. Decide whether the system may access customer names, contact details, invoices, staff records, supplier information, or confidential documents.
- Keep approval points visible. Mark which actions require human confirmation, especially customer commitments, financial records, employee decisions, and contract-related messages.
- Create a small approved knowledge base. Use current product details, service rules, frequently asked questions, delivery areas, escalation contacts, and brand guidelines.
- Test difficult cases. Try incomplete enquiries, angry customers, mixed languages, unusual requests, duplicate records, and incorrect information.
- Track operational results. Measure response time, unresolved enquiries, rework, missed follow-ups, error corrections, and staff hours spent on the workflow.
- Review access regularly. Remove access when staff change roles and check connected applications, shared accounts, and exported files.
- Train staff on acceptable use. Explain what information must not be pasted into an unapproved tool and how employees should report an incorrect AI output.
For Malaysian operations, language handling deserves particular attention. Customer messages may combine Bahasa Malaysia, English, Mandarin, Tamil, abbreviations, and informal expressions. Test your workflow using the language mix your customers actually use. Do not assume a polished English response will always be appropriate or accurate.
What to Measure Before You Expand
A small pilot should answer practical questions. Did staff complete the task faster? Did customers receive more consistent answers? Did the number of follow-ups decrease? Did the workflow create extra checking work? Did any sensitive information go to the wrong place?
Record a baseline before making changes. For example, count how many enquiries arrive in a normal week, how long a typical response takes, and how many require a second reply because information was missed. After a trial period, compare the same indicators. Every number you use should come from your own business records rather than assumptions.
You can also track the percentage of AI-generated outputs that require correction, the number of cases escalated to a person, and the number of unauthorised or unexpected actions blocked by your controls. These measures tell you whether AI is reducing work or merely moving it somewhere else.
The Bigger Picture
The TechCrunch discussion signals a long-term shift in how software will be bought and managed. Businesses may no longer use separate applications only for separate departments. Instead, connected AI workflows may move information across sales, service, operations, and administration.
That does not make traditional systems irrelevant. Your customer records, stock information, accounting data, and staff processes still need reliable structure. AI works best when the underlying information is accurate, consistently named, and accessible under clear permissions.
The strongest SMEs will probably not be the ones with the most AI tools. They will be the ones that build dependable processes around a small number of useful tools. They will know where automation is safe, where judgement is necessary, and how to detect problems early.
Start by choosing one workflow that frustrates your team every week. Document it, protect the information involved, add an approval step, and measure the result. Once that process is stable, you can decide whether the next opportunity is sales follow-up, customer support, internal administration, or operational reporting.
AI adoption is becoming a management responsibility, not only an IT project. Your job is to make sure the technology serves a clear business purpose while your people remain accountable for decisions that matter.
